RAMALLAH, Monday, January 18, 2021 (WAFA) – The Israeli occupation forces detained this morning at least 15 Palestinians from the occupied territories, some of them from East Jerusalem, according to the Palestinian Prisoner Society (PPS).

Israeli forces detained four Palestinians from East Jerusalem, two from Isawiyya and two from al-Tur neighborhoods.

Local sources told WAFA that the forces used dogs when searching the homes and detaining the two Palestinians in Isawiyya.

Two others were detained from the town of Abu Dis, just outside East Jerusalem, and one more from the Jerusalem-area village of Al-Zayyem.

Forces also detained two Palestinians after raiding and searching their homes in Kubar village, northwest of Ramallah.

Another was detained during an army raid of Dheisheh refugee camp in Bethlehem in the south of the West Bank.

One was also detained in Abu Daeef village, east of Jenin in the north of the West Bank, after raiding, searching and ransacking his family home.

The others were detained in Hebron and Nablus districts, said the PPS.
